New Acting Commissioner General appointed to Excise Dept.

The Cabinet of Ministers has approved appointing Senior Special Grade Officer of the Inland Revenue Department (IRD), U.D.N. Jayaweera as the Acting Commissioner General of Excise with immediate effect.

 

Speaking during the Cabinet press conference held this morning (08), Cabinet Spokesman, Minister Vijitha Herath stated that the Sri Lanka Excise Department is the main revenue collection agency of the government and the efficiency and the good governance of this department directly affects the revenue of the government. 

 

The said department should be given leadership that can achieve future challenges and goals while maintaining the progress of fulfillment of the revenue targets of the department, he said, noting that accordingly, the Cabinet of Ministers approved the proposal presented by President Anura Kumara Dissanayake as in his capacity as a Minister of Finance, Economic Development, Policy Formulation, Planning, and Tourism to dismiss the service of J.M.Gunasiri, who is presently serving as the Commissioner General of Excise on a contract basis with immediate effect and to appoint Jayaweera who is presently serving as an additional secretary (Agency Coordination II) of the President Secretariat, as the Commissioner General of Excise.
